  • To report potentially pathogenic mutations in the keratin 3 ( KRT3 ) and keratin 12 ( KRT12 ) genes in two individuals with clinically diagnosed Meesmann corneal dystrophy (MECD). (molvis.org)
  • As corneal keratins naturally occur as obligate K3/K12 heterodimers, gene mutations altering the encoded protein of either KRT3 or KRT12 are expected to negatively impact the K3/K12 heterodimer complex. (molvis.org)

  • In very rare cases, cryptogenic cirrhosis has been associated with mutations in genes that provide instructions for making certain keratin proteins. (medlineplus.gov)
  • People with these keratin gene mutations are more likely to have fibrous deposits in their livers than individuals without the mutations. (medlineplus.gov)
  • Epidermolytic ichthyosis results from heterozygous mutations in the genes encoding keratin 1 ( KRT1 ) and keratin 10 ( KRT10 ). (medscape.com)
  • Mutations cause defects that compromise keratin alignment and assembly of intermediate filaments, leading to cellular collapse, blistering, and impaired barrier function. (medscape.com)

  • The human genome encodes 54 functional keratin genes , located in two clusters on chromosomes 12 and 17. (wikipedia.org)
  • The acidic keratins are encoded on chromosome 17 (17q21.2). (wikipedia.org)
  • Keratin-10 is a member of the type I (acidic) cytokeratin family, which belongs to the superfamily of intermediate filament (IF) proteins. (wikipedia.org)

  • What's the Deal with Keratin Treatments? (center4research.org)
  • [5] Formaldehyde is released at highly concentrated levels when it is heated, so stylists that perform keratin treatments and customers that repeatedly get them are at a greatest risk for these health problems. (center4research.org)
  • Brazilian Blowout is one of the most common brands of keratin treatments. (center4research.org)
  • As a result of the 2010 controversy over formaldehyde in keratin treatments, Brazilian Blowout created a formula that they advertised as "formaldehyde-free. (center4research.org)
  • [11] Brazilian Blowout is actually one of the most dangerous treatments because almost 12% of the product is basically formaldehyde hiding under another name, and contains three times as much formaldehyde as most other keratin treatments. (center4research.org)
  • [6] Five other keratin treatments labeled "formaldehyde-free" were also found to contain formaldehyde levels up to five times the recommended amount. (center4research.org)

  • In a keratin treatment, cream containing formaldehyde (or another chemical that releases formaldehyde) is brushed into the hair, which is then blown dry and flat-ironed. (center4research.org)
  • The combination of formaldehyde, heat, and compression cause straight keratin in the cream to bind to the keratin in the hair, making curly or wavy hair more relaxed. (center4research.org)

  • Alpha-keratin (α-keratin) is a type of keratin found in vertebrates . (wikipedia.org)
  • Alpha-keratins (α-keratins) are found in all vertebrates. (wikipedia.org)
  • The harder beta-keratins (β-keratins) are found only in the sauropsids , that is all living reptiles and birds . (wikipedia.org)
  • However, beta sheets are also found in α-keratins. (wikipedia.org)
